Well I went in today to sign my job offer. They told me it was for part time. A little disappointing cause I applied for full time. So I guess this means Im keeping my other part time job at the same time. Not gonna quit just yet cause I dont know how secure CC is. But Im still happy. 2 jobs equalls more money right? I would just prefer 1 full time job though. Hope CC likes me enough to promotote full time in the future. Only time will tell. So yeah, They did not tell me over the phone it was part time. I found that out when i signed my job offer. So be sure to ask that when you guys get a call, if they dont tell you. What else. the place had about the same amount of people from when I had my interview. So It wasnt like everyone who got a job offer all went at once. SO they are spreading out the job offers accordingly so it doesnt get swamped. So be patient guys. Well thats all I can think of right now. Good luck all!

MomMom, you are 100% correct on that. Just wondering, is this how most new properties string people along during startup hiring? I mean, some applicants here are slave to their phones just waiting....day in and day out! That doesn't seem fair to me.
Hiring like this happens with all properties, from the Mirage on up to present day. It's nothing new.

But what IS new, is the vehicle in which folks can voice their concerns, hopes, desires and offer support to one another.

The vehicle I'm talking about is the internet, and namely, these forums.

The hiring for CC is standard hotel procedure, only on a much larger scale because of the amount of positions open.

When Mr. MoMMom opened the Mirage, it was a nail biter session, it took a few months for the process of being hired, orientation and working (and he started work BEFORE the hotel opened!)

And it was that way with every Steve Wynn (and later MGM/Mirage) property we opened before retirement. The process is always the same.

So, jfk, go easy on these good people and let them converse with one another without any complaints from people who have nothing to do with this thread. I personally think it's a wonderful thread and it takes me back to the time of the Mirage opening and all the excitement and hoopla that went along with it.
